Kishtwar , 06 Aug 2022

An orientation Programme on e-Office was held here the other day to sensitize the departments about the operationalisation of the system.The orientation workshop was conducted   by National Informatics Centre for the technical assistants of different departments and presided over by Deputy Commissioner (DC) Kishtwar Ashok Sharma.

ADDC, Sham Lal; JD-planning, Mohd Iqbal; ACR, Varunjeet Singh Charak; DSEO, Akhil Sen; DIO NIC Pankaj Kumar besides technical assistants and dealing assistants of different departments attended the programme.The DIO NIC Kishtwar gave a detailed insight about the operation of e-Office through on the spot demonstration.

In his address, DC Kishtwar laid thrust complete switching over of all departments to e-Offices to make the working paperless. He directed the concerned officers to submit the requisitions for IT infrastructure required for implementing the operations of e-Offices.

He said the government is switching over to e-office mode of working and no physical files will be entertained after the completion of the process. Meanwhile, the officials/technical assistants apprised the Deputy Commissioner about the bottlenecks hindering the progress of making offices paperless.

The DC urged heads of the departments to seek assistance from NIC, District Centre Kishtwar for smooth working of the system.He said no laxity will be accepted in full operation of e-Offices and warned of strict action in case of any delay.
